您的位置:首页 > 编程语言 > Java开发

蓝桥杯 算法提高VIP 陶陶摘苹果2(Java解题)

2018-03-19 21:32 309 查看
题目描述陶陶家的院子里有一棵苹果树,每到秋天树上就会结出n个苹果。苹果成熟的时候,陶陶就会跑去摘苹果。陶陶有个30厘米高的板凳,当她不能直接用手摘到苹果的时候,就会踩到板凳上再试试。 
现在已知n个苹果到地面的高度,以及陶陶把手伸直的时候能够达到的最大高度。假设她碰到苹果,苹果就会掉下来。请帮陶陶算一下,经过她的洗劫后,苹果树上还有几个苹果。 
输入   输入包括两行数据。第一行只包括两个正整数n(5< =n< =200)和m(60< =m< =200),表示苹果数目和桃桃伸手可  达到的高度(以厘米为单位)。第二行包含n个100到200之间(包括100和200)的整数(以厘米为单位)分别表示苹果到地面的高度,两个相邻的整数  之间用一个空格隔开。 输出输出包括一行,这一行只包含一个整数,表示陶陶不能够摘到的苹果的数目。 样例输入
10  110
100  200  150  140  129  134  167  198  200  111
样例输出
5

【注意】:很简单的一道题,但是越简单的题越要仔细看清楚才行,第一次提交时看成可以摘到的数目了......
                仔细仔细再仔细!!!
【AC代码】:import java.util.Scanner;

public class Main {
public static void main(String[] args) {
Scanner sc = new Scanner(System.in);
int n = sc.nextInt();
int k = sc.nextInt();
int a[]=new int [210];
int sum=0;
for(int i=0;i<n;i++){
a[i]=sc.nextInt();
if(a[i]>30+k)
sum++;
}
System.out.println(sum);
}
}
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: